The Impact of Technology on Global Wound Treatment

 Global Advanced Wound Care encompasses innovative treatments and technologies aimed at accelerating wound healing and improving patient outcomes worldwide. These advanced solutions include bioactive dressings, negative pressure wound therapy (NPWT), growth factors, and skin substitutes, among others. They are designed to manage complex wounds such as diabetic ulcers, burns, and surgical wounds by promoting tissue regeneration, reducing infection risks, and enhancing patient comfort. As the prevalence of chronic wounds rises globally, advanced wound care plays a pivotal role in reducing healthcare costs, hospital stays, and improving quality of life for patients.
